I got word that there is no such thing as a JDM 2.5 motor. Is this true?... If so was the 2.5 offered anywhere else besides the U.S. and Canada? Also I am curious as to what variations of this motor have been produced. I have a phase 1 2.5 in my 98GT and have problems with wrist pin knock at 85k mi. @ this point I do not want to pay the dealer to fix it and just want to be able to do a direct engine swap and then trade this vehicle for a newer one that does not have the characteristic problems of the 2.5 ph1 ( I also want a manual tranny). I found an engine on ebay but he thinks its an AVCS from JDM,... but I am pretty sure since it has 4 cams, no turbo and LOOKS EXACTLY like my motor that it is not what he thinks it is,... here is the link. Any suggestions or comments greatly appreciated....

That's the one huh? I'm going to email him and tell him how full of it he is. That's just a regular DOHC 2.5 out of an Outback or Legacy, hell it probably has a blown headgasket. AVCS my behind...

 

As THAWA said, that's no turbo motor, the turbo exhaust would be in the way of that thermostat.

 

There are 2.5's outside the US, quite a few in Europe, but not in Japan. They have no need for a 2.5 in Japan, the 2.0 nonturbo does fine for them as a commuter car, and they have the best 2.0 turbos of anybody.

Alright jmlaser, I need to come clean. Sorry to have misled you.

 

I found an article in the newest Motor Trend this past weekend about the new Forester STi in Japan (such a sweet ride, 266hp, 1-inch drop, 6MT:slobber: ). It has an upgraded version of the semi-closed deck EJ25 that's in our Forester XT, but with 56 more HP. So there is a JDM EJ25. Please accept my apology.
